Hazel Green, WI vs Hebron, WI
There is a significant gap in the cost of living between these two cities. Hazel Green is 21.7% cheaper than Hebron. With a cost index of 71 vs 90, the difference would have a meaningful impact on a household's monthly budget. Someone relocating from Hazel Green to Hebron should plan for substantially higher expenses across most categories.
On the housing front, median rent in Hazel Green is $826/month compared to $1,146/month in Hebron — a 28%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Hazel Green is more affordable at $156,100 median vs $288,600.
Median household income in Hazel Green is $62,212 compared to $83,750 in Hebron (-25.7%). While Hebron is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Hazel Green spend roughly 15.9% of their income on rent, less than the 16.4% in Hebron.
